About CBT Cabot Corporation

Cabot Corp manufactures and sells a variety of chemicals, materials, and chemical-based products. The company organizes itself into the following operating segments based on the product type; the Reinforcement Materials segment which generates maximum revenue provides reinforcing carbon products used in tires, and industrial products such as hoses, belts, extruded profiles, and molded goods; and the Performance Chemicals segment aggregates the specialty carbons, specialty compounds, fumed metal oxides, battery materials, inkjet colorants, and aerogel product lines. Geographically, the company derives maximum revenue from its customers in Europe, the Middle East, and Africa and the rest from the Americas and Asia Pacific region.

About UTG Reaves Utility Income Fund of Beneficial Interest

Reaves Utility Income Fund is a closed-end management investment company. The company's investment objective is to provide a high level of after-tax income and total return consisting of tax-advantaged dividend income and capital appreciation. It invests a portion of its total assets in securities of utility companies, which may include companies in the electric, gas, water, telecommunications sectors, as well as other companies engaged in other infrastructure operations.
